Saudi Arabia plans to invest $100 billion in AI

Data published by Bloomberg indicated that Saudi Arabia plans to invest $100 billion in artificial intelligence during the coming period, which qualifies it to be a global center in the sector.

Earlier, a report confirmed that the Kingdom continues its efforts to achieve its aspirations for global leadership as part of its ambitious vision 2030, which works to keep pace with the transformations that have changed the global competitive landscape and pushed countries and institutions forward to anticipate the future through the developments witnessed by our current era, including data and artificial intelligence technologies that have affected many aspects of our lives, and made the countries of the world move towards adopting these advanced technologies and harnessing all their capabilities and potential to create a sustainable impact and influence through them, including the Kingdom.

The Kingdom, through the Saudi Data and Artificial Intelligence Authority (SDAIA), which was established by royal decree in 2019, has worked to advance in the fields of data and artificial intelligence, invest in its promising opportunities, and build national capabilities in it, after opening unlimited horizons in various development fields such as: education, healthcare, industry, energy, and media, and achieving a better quality of life for people, not to mention ensuring the optimal ethical use of artificial intelligence and avoiding gaps and potential risks for countries and societies in a way that ensures serving all of humanity. The Kingdom seeks, through SDAIA, to continue its progress in the ranks of international indicators in the field of data and artificial intelligence and to provide capabilities related to data and forward-looking capabilities, and enhance them with continuous innovation in the field of artificial intelligence; In order to ensure the Kingdom’s advancement to leadership among economies based on information, data and artificial intelligence, and to consolidate its position as a global model to be emulated, it has worked to enhance the adoption of artificial intelligence in all government agencies and raise the level of services they provide to citizens, residents and visitors, in addition to increasing public awareness about this technology and its outcomes, and pushing the country towards a technologically advanced future driven by the power of data and artificial intelligence.
